{
“title”: “Bubble ile Mobil Uyumlu SaaS Kurmak: No-Code Gücüyle Harika Bir Kullanıcı Deneyimi Yaratın”,
“content”: “
Bubble ile Mobil Uyumlu SaaS Kurmak: No-Code Gücüyle Harika Bir Kullanıcı Deneyimi Yaratın
Günümüz dijital çağında, işletmelerin başarısı büyük ölçüde çevrimiçi varlıklarının kalitesine bağlıdır. Bu varlığın
temel taşlarından biri de kullanıcıların her yerden, her cihazdan erişebileceği, sorunsuz çalışan mobil uyumlu
uygulamalar ve platformlardır. Özellikle yazılım hizmeti (SaaS) sunan şirketler için mobil uyumluluk, sadece bir
avantaj olmaktan çıkıp, rekabette hayatta kalmanın ve büyümeyi sürdürmenin bir zorunluluğu haline gelmiştir.
Peki, geleneksel kodlama süreçlerinin getirdiği karmaşıklık ve maliyetleri aşarak bu hedefe nasıl ulaşabiliriz?
Cevap: Bubble gibi güçlü bir no-code platformu kullanarak.
Bu blog yazısında, Bubble’ın sunduğu imkanları keşfedecek, mobil uyumlu bir SaaS uygulamasını adım adım nasıl
geliştirebileceğinizi öğrenecek ve kullanıcılarınıza her ekranda mükemmel bir deneyim sunmanın yollarını
tartışacağız.
Neden Mobil Uyumlu SaaS Bugün Bir Zorunluluk?
Mobil cihazlar, internet erişiminin birincil yolu haline gelmiştir. Akıllı telefon ve tablet kullanıcılarının
sayısı her geçen gün artarken, masaüstü bilgisayarların kullanımı düşüşe geçmektedir. Bu durum, potansiyel
müşterilerinizin büyük çoğunluğunun hizmetlerinize mobil cihazlarından erişeceği anlamına gelir. Mobil uyumlu
olmayan bir SaaS platformu, birçok açıdan sizi dezavantajlı duruma düşürür:
-
Kullanıcı Kaybı: Kullanıcılar, kötü bir mobil deneyimle karşılaştıklarında web sitenizden
veya uygulamanızdan hızla uzaklaşır. Yapılan araştırmalar, kullanıcıların yavaş yüklenen veya düzgün
çalışmayan mobil siteleri terk etme oranının çok yüksek olduğunu göstermektedir. -
Marka Algısı: Mobil uyumsuzluk, markanızın modern, yenilikçi ve kullanıcı odaklı olduğu
algısını zedeler. Müşteriler, güncel olmayan veya kalitesiz bir hizmet sunduğunuzu düşünebilirler. -
SEO Performansı: Google ve diğer arama motorları, mobil uyumluluğu bir sıralama faktörü
olarak kabul etmektedir. Mobil uyumlu olmayan siteler, arama sonuçlarında daha düşük sıralamalarda yer alır,
bu da organik trafik kaybına yol açar. -
Rekabet Dezavantajı: Rakiplerinizin mobil uyumlu çözümler sunduğu bir pazarda, sizin
çözümünüzün bu eksikliği, müşterilerin rakiplerinize yönelmesine neden olacaktır.
Kısacası, mobil uyumluluk, sadece kullanıcı memnuniyeti için değil, aynı zamanda işletmenizin çevrimiçi
görünürlüğü, itibarı ve karlılığı için kritik bir öneme sahiptir.
Bubble Neden Mobil Uyumlu SaaS İçin İdeal Bir Seçim?
Geleneksel yazılım geliştirme, özellikle mobil uyumluluğu sağlamak için front-end ve back-end ekipleri arasında
yoğun bir koordinasyon ve uzun geliştirme süreçleri gerektirir. Bubble, bu karmaşıklığı ortadan kaldırarak
girişimcilerin ve küçük işletmelerin hızla prototip oluşturmasına, MVP’ler geliştirmesine ve hatta tam teşekküllü
SaaS platformları kurmasına olanak tanır. Peki, Bubble’ı mobil uyumlu bir SaaS geliştirmek için bu kadar cazip
kılan nedir?
-
Görsel Geliştirme Ortamı: Bubble, sürükle ve bırak arayüzü sayesinde tasarım ve iş mantığını
kod yazmadan oluşturmanıza olanak tanır. Bu, özellikle mobil ekran boyutlarına uyum sağlayan duyarlı
tasarımlar oluşturmayı görsel olarak çok daha kolay hale getirir. -
Güçlü Duyarlı Motor (Responsive Engine): Bubble’ın en büyük avantajlarından biri, 2021
yılında tamamen yenilenen duyarlı motorudur. Bu motor sayesinde, elementlerin farklı ekran boyutlarına göre
nasıl yeniden boyutlandırılacağını, hizalanacağını ve yerleştirileceğini hassas bir şekilde
kontrol edebilirsiniz. Satır, sütun ve serbest düzen seçenekleri, karmaşık mobil düzenleri bile kolayca
uyarlamanızı sağlar. -
Hızlı Prototipleme ve Yineleme: Bubble, fikirlerinizi çok kısa sürede gerçeğe dönüştürmenizi
sağlar. Mobil uyumlu bir arayüzü hızla tasarlayabilir, test edebilir ve kullanıcı geri bildirimlerine göre
hızla yineleyebilirsiniz. Bu, pazarın dinamik ihtiyaçlarına hızlıca adapte olabilmeniz anlamına gelir. -
Maliyet Etkinliği: Geleneksel geliştirmeye kıyasla, Bubble ile bir SaaS kurmak çok daha uygun
maliyetlidir. Özellikle front-end ve back-end geliştirici maliyetlerinden tasarruf edersiniz, bu da
başlangıç aşamasındaki girişimler için hayati öneme sahiptir. -
Ölçeklenebilirlik: Bubble, altyapı yönetimi konusunda endişelenmenize gerek kalmadan uygulamanızın
büyümesine olanak tanır. Kullanıcı tabanınız arttıkça, Bubble’ın altyapısı da buna göre ölçeklenir.
Bubble’da Mobil Uyumluluk İçin Temel Stratejiler ve En İyi Uygulamalar
Bubble’ın duyarlı motoru güçlü olsa da, doğru stratejilerle yaklaşmak, gerçekten mobil uyumlu ve harika bir kullanıcı
deneyimi sunan bir SaaS oluşturmanın anahtarıdır. İşte dikkat etmeniz gerekenler:
1. Mobil Öncelikli Tasarım Yaklaşımı (Mobile-First Design)
Masaüstünden başlamak yerine, tasarım sürecine en küçük ekrandan, yani mobilden başlayın. Bu yaklaşım, en temel
içeriği ve işlevselliği belirlemenize yardımcı olur. Küçük ekranda iyi görünen ve çalışan bir tasarım, daha büyük
ekranlara kolayca uyarlanabilir. Bu, Bubble’daki element yerleşimi ve düzen stratejileri için de geçerlidir.
2. Bubble’ın Duyarlı Motorunu Akıllıca Kullanın
-
Grupları Etkili Kullanın: Bubble’daki gruplar, elementleri düzenlemenin ve duyarlı
davranışlarını kontrol etmenin temelidir. Her zaman elementlerinizi mantıksal gruplar içinde tutmaya çalışın.
Özellikle \”Row\” (Satır) ve \”Column\” (Sütun) düzenlerini kullanarak akışkan ve esnek yapılar oluşturun. -
Min/Max Genişlikleri Ayarlayın: Elementlerin ve grupların minimum ve maksimum genişliklerini
belirlemek, farklı ekran boyutlarında nasıl davranacaklarını kontrol etmenizi sağlar. Genellikle, sabit
genişlikler yerine yüzde (%) tabanlı genişlikler ve min/max değerleri kullanmak, daha esnek bir tasarım
sağlar. -
Boşluk Bırakmaya Özen Gösterin (Padding & Gap): Duyarlı motor, gruplar içindeki elementler
arasındaki boşlukları (gap) ve grubun kenarlarındaki boşlukları (padding) kolayca yönetmenizi sağlar. Bu
ayarlar, mobil cihazlarda okunabilliği ve tıklama kolaylığını artırmak için kritik öneme sahiptir.
3. Koşullu Görünürlük (Conditional Visibility) ve Element Gizleme
Bazı elementler veya içerik blokları masaüstünde anlamlıyken, mobil cihazlarda gereksiz yer kaplayabilir veya
kullanım deneyimini bozabilir. Bubble’da koşullu ifadeler kullanarak belirli elementleri yalnızca belirli ekran
genişliklerinde (örneğin, \”Current page width is < 768\") veya belirli cihaz türlerinde görünür hale getirebilir
veya gizleyebilirsiniz. Bu, mobil cihazlar için optimize edilmiş, daha yalın bir arayüz sunmanıza olanak tanır.
4. Görüntü ve Medya Optimizasyonu
Büyük ve optimize edilmemiş görseller, mobil cihazlarda sayfa yükleme sürelerini önemli ölçüde artırarak kullanıcı
deneyimini olumsuz etkiler. Bubble’da görsellerinizi yüklerken boyutlarını göz önünde bulundurun. Mümkünse,
farklı ekran boyutları için farklı çözünürlüklerde görseller sunmaya veya dinamik olarak yeniden boyutlandırılabilen
görsel servislerini kullanmaya özen gösterin. Ayrıca, Bubble’ın kendi görsel işleme özelliklerini veya harici
servisleri kullanarak resimleri sıkıştırmak, performansı artıracaktır.
5. Sayfa Performansını Optimize Edin
Mobil cihazlar genellikle daha yavaş internet bağlantılarına ve daha düşük işlem gücüne sahiptir. Bu nedenle,
SaaS uygulamanızın performansı mobil cihazlarda daha da kritik hale gelir. Bubble’da performans optimizasyonu
için şunlara dikkat edin:
-
Veri Sorgularını Optimize Edin: Yalnızca ihtiyacınız olan verileri yükleyin. Gereksiz arama
ve filtrelemelerden kaçının. \”Do a search for\” yerine, belirli kıstaslara göre verileri çekmeyi öğrenin. -
Workflowları Basitleştirin: Karmaşık veya çok sayıda adımı olan workflow’ları mümkün olduğunca
basitleştirin. Arka plan workflow’larını (backend workflows) doğru yerde kullanarak ön yüzdeki yükü azaltın. -
Eklentileri Akıllıca Kullanın: Yalnızca gerçekten ihtiyacınız olan eklentileri yükleyin.
Her eklenti, uygulamanıza ek bir yük getirir.
6. Dokunmatik Odaklı Kullanıcı Deneyimi (UX)
Mobil cihazlarda fare yerine parmaklarımızla etkileşimde bulunuruz. Bu, tasarımda bazı farklılıklar gerektirir:
-
Büyük Dokunma Hedefleri: Düğmelerin, bağlantıların ve diğer etkileşimli elementlerin
kolayca tıklanabilmesi için yeterince büyük olduğundan emin olun (minimum 44×44 piksel). -
Basit Navigasyon: Mobil menüler genellikle \”hamburger\” simgeleri gibi kompakt çözümler
kullanır. Navigasyonun basit, sezgisel ve tek elle erişilebilir olmasına özen gösterin. -
Form Girişlerini Optimize Edin: Mobil klavye kullanımını kolaylaştırmak için doğru giriş
türlerini (örneğin, sayısal tuş takımı için ‘number’ input) kullanın ve formları kısa ve öz tutun.
7. Kapsamlı Test ve Yineleme
Tasarım ve geliştirme sürecinizin her aşamasında test yapmak çok önemlidir. Bubble’ın duyarlı editöründe
farklı ekran boyutlarını simüle edebilirsiniz, ancak gerçek cihazlarda test etmek vazgeçilmezdir.
Farklı markaların (iPhone, Android telefonlar), farklı ekran boyutlarının ve hatta farklı işletim sistemi
versiyonlarının uygulamanızı nasıl görüntülediğini ve etkileşimde bulunduğunu kontrol edin. Chrome Geliştirici
Araçları gibi araçlar da mobil emülasyon için faydalıdır. Kullanıcı geri bildirimlerini toplayın ve uygulamanızı
sürekli olarak iyileştirin.
Adım Adım Bubble ile Mobil Uyumlu SaaS Geliştirme Süreci
Bubble ile mobil uyumlu bir SaaS geliştirme süreci, iyi planlandığında oldukça verimli olabilir:
-
Detaylı Planlama ve Mobil Öncelikli Strateji: SaaS’ınızın temel işlevlerini ve hedef
kitlenizin mobil kullanım alışkanlıklarını analiz edin. Hangi özelliklerin mobil cihazlarda mutlaka olması
gerektiğini, hangilerinin masaüstünde daha detaylı sunulabileceğini belirleyin. Bir mobil öncelikli kullanıcı
akışı ve wireframe’ler oluşturun. -
Tasarım (Düşük Çözünürlükten Yüksek Çözünürlüğe): Bubble editöründe, sayfa boyutunuzu en
küçük mobil genişliğe (örneğin 320px) ayarlayarak başlayın ve elementlerinizi bu boyuta göre düzenleyin.
Ardından, daha büyük ekran boyutlarına geçerek elementlerin nasıl esneyeceğini ve yeniden konumlanacağını
ayarlayın. Responsive engine’in satır/sütun düzenlerini ve min/max genişliklerini etkili kullanın. -
Geliştirme ve İş Mantığı: Tasarımınızı Bubble’da hayata geçirin. Veritabanı yapılarınızı
oluşturun, workflow’ları tanımlayın ve mobil cihazlarda sorunsuz çalışacak şekilde optimize edin. Mobil
kullanıcılar için özel workflow’lar veya UI elementleri gerekiyorsa bunları entegre edin. -
Kapsamlı Test ve Geri Bildirim: Uygulamanızı çeşitli gerçek mobil cihazlarda ve
tarayıcı emülatörlerinde test edin. Hız, kullanılabilirlik, element hizalaması ve dokunmatik etkileşimleri
dikkatlice kontrol edin. Alfa ve beta test kullanıcılarından geri bildirim toplayarak eksikleri giderin. -
Dağıtım ve Sürekli İyileştirme: Uygulamanızı yayınlayın. Kullanıcı davranışlarını izlemek
için analiz araçları kullanın. Geri bildirimler ve analizler doğrultusunda uygulamanızı sürekli olarak
güncelleyin ve iyileştirin. Bubble’ın hızlı yineleme yeteneği bu aşamada büyük bir avantajdır.
Bubble ile Mobil Uyumlu SaaS Kurmanın Faydaları
Bu yaklaşımın işletmeniz için sunduğu temel faydalar şunlardır:
-
Geniş Pazar Erişimi: Mobil kullanıcı tabanının tamamına ulaşarak potansiyel müşteri
kitlenizi maksimize edersiniz. -
Gelişmiş Kullanıcı Deneyimi: Kullanıcılarınızın her cihazda kesintisiz ve keyifli bir
deneyim yaşamasını sağlayarak müşteri sadakatini artırırsınız. -
Daha Yüksek Dönüşüm Oranları: İyi tasarlanmış mobil uyumlu arayüzler, kullanıcıların
istenen eylemleri (kayıt olma, satın alma vb.) daha kolay gerçekleştirmesine yol açar. - SEO Avantajı: Arama motorlarında daha iyi sıralama elde ederek organik trafiğinizi artırırsınız.
-
Hızlı ve Maliyet Etkin Geliştirme: Geleneksel kodlamaya göre çok daha az zaman ve kaynak
harcayarak piyasaya daha hızlı çıkarsınız.
Karşılaşılabilecek Zorluklar ve Çözümleri
Bubble ile çalışırken bazı zorluklarla karşılaşmak mümkündür:
-
Öğrenme Eğrisi: Bubble güçlü bir araçtır ve tüm özelliklerini etkin kullanmak için belirli
bir öğrenme eğrisi vardır. Sabırlı olun ve platformun dokümantasyonundan ve topluluk kaynaklarından
faydalanın. -
Tasarım Detayları: Pixel-perfect mobil uyumluluk bazen zorlayıcı olabilir, özellikle çok
karmaşık tasarımlarda. Ancak Bubble’ın responsive engine’inin derinlemesine anlaşılması ve sürekli test
yapılması bu zorlukların üstesinden gelmenize yardımcı olacaktır. -
Performans Optimizasyonu: Büyük ve karmaşık uygulamalarda performansı en üst düzeyde tutmak
için Bubble’ın en iyi uygulama prensiplerine uymak esastır. Veritabanı sorgularını ve workflow’ları dikkatle
optimize edin.
Sonuç
Mobil uyumlu bir SaaS kurmak, günümüz iş dünyasında sadece bir seçenek değil, bir zorunluluktur. Bubble gibi
no-code platformlar, bu zorunluluğu karşılamak için benzersiz bir fırsat sunar. Geleneksel geliştirme süreçlerinin
maliyet ve zaman yükü olmadan, fikirlerinizi hızla hayata geçirebilir, pazarın ihtiyaçlarına hızla yanıt verebilir
ve geniş bir kullanıcı kitlesine ulaşabilirsiniz.
Doğru stratejiler, Bubble’ın güçlü duyarlı motoru ve mobil öncelikli bir yaklaşımla, kullanıcılarınıza her
ekranda kusursuz bir deneyim sunan, başarılı ve ölçeklenebilir bir SaaS platformu oluşturmanız kesinlikle mümkün.
Haydi, Bubble ile hayalinizdeki mobil uyumlu SaaS’ı inşa etmeye başlayın ve dijital dünyada fark yaratın!
”
}